An enthralling read that knows how to hook you and keep you there. Definitely a slow start, and even beyond the point where things pick up it still has its moments to breathe, but with a grand scale sci fi epic like this I feel that it's necessary. Didn't love all of the characters and did get lost in the science at times, but I still couldn't find myself putting it down. Any fan of science fiction must read this.
